I stand under the sun
Just to feel the rays scorching my skin
Emanating him
And the way he burns
I undress slowly
One shoulder at a time
Soul and sundress slips
Breasts and heart exposed
I wonder if he knows
That I wait for his kiss in this way
Naked and burning
